Output 6669f8341302da5e086e54b612fa5940714a1d3344a259d41d06c25ab49d9a60:9

value
1051000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f9af59678c9ccf66537730dcc20253116f89839c OP_EQUALVERIFY OP_CHECKSIG
address
DTuJrW7UdWdVDWfBanR3AYqFX1h9Wuhtet
transaction
6669f8341302da5e086e54b612fa5940714a1d3344a259d41d06c25ab49d9a60